Ordinals
beta
Address 1B1PhVGmrmaZZCzKbxeZA91teXeFZ4ezBK
sat balance
5271
runes balances
outputs
376e63135fc15ffb1a852c204b17a581c92f5f60662052add598d747a1ac992d:22